Join us for a special screening of Roots of Renewal, a documentary that explores the transformative power of sustainable agriculture in the Global South. Discover how local farmers and communities are leading the way in bottom-up economic development while combating climate change through regenerative farming practices. This powerful film showcases real-world solutions that not only restore the land but also empower communities to thrive sustainably. Following the screening, Florence Reed, Founder of Sustainable Harvest International, will share her insights in a moderated Q&A session, diving deeper into the impact of grassroots agricultural initiatives.
